Dali 3.0 Design Meetings
July 13-14th, 2009
Attendees: Shaun, Neil, Karen, Brian, Paul, Tran
Agenda
Open design issues (UI and model)
- UI and model for JPA 2.0 Id (Paul)
- Generic JPA is slightly different case than EL
- Generic - source only case, private in foo; - default to Basic mapping in our UI: M-1 default is error with Id
- EclipseLink - default 1:1 makes interpretation difficult
- Is option 2 possible, lets consider further? If not, what are the possible solutions, Option 3 - Lobby spec committee for Derived Id.
- Day 2 Comments
- (one option)Make a model that makes sense (where Id is not a first class mapping), then hack the UI as necessary to "simplify" UI. We could probably add an Id mapping into the map as list in a hard-coded, fixed list position (of 2), and then enable/disable this menu item based on the attribute type. The Id selection would only be enabled for primitives.
- Can @Id and @Basic coexist?
- 3 Options defined, see picture of white board, pros and cons with each
- Day 3 Comments
- Reviewed options, best course of action to do some pair programming to tackle additional investigation
- First take a look at Option B, then pursue Option C if B turns out to be a dead end

- JPA 2.0 meta-model generation (Shaun)
- Probably want incremental generation (on commits)
- Talk to Michael O'Brian and Peter about serialization (set up meeting, incremental generation)
- What happens when the A processor regens, does it clean up.
- We could tie into refactoring and update queries to point to new metamodel content
- Generally annotation processor created, but might be advantage to doing this with the Dali model
- Use EL to generate the source code (send an email to Peter)
- Legacy Platform support (Neil)
- Should we support EclipseLink 1.x in Dali 3.0? Yes - keep everything for now
- Platform version requirements (Paul)
- Platform UI selection (Neil)
- Code Topics
- Conversion to Iterables (Brian)
- going to start with db plugin and see if this is worth pursuing further
- Lots of possible churn to provisional API. Need to determine if this is worth the churn
- Model events/listeners (Brian)
- Changes are good but there will be some adopter breakage
- FindBugs(Brian)
- Brian tried this out on Utility and had decent results (not much found, but some useful feedback)
- Performance testing
- We will plan on using this the larger codebase during the course of 3.0 development
- "2.0" naming and package names for various platforms (Karen)
- need to define a pattern for all of this
- New metadata introduced for JPA 2.0 should get the 2_0 label in the class
